Context: Ardenfell line margins slipped three points over two quarters. Drivers: input steel costs, aggressive discounting at the Westmoor branch, and a stale price book. Proposal: uplift list prices four percent, tighten discount authority to regional level, sunset the two lowest-margin SKUs. Risk: volume loss at Halverton accounts, estimated under two percent. Decision requested at Thursday's review. Modelling assumptions are in the appendix pack. The commercial reasoning leadership wants kept close is noted directly below.

board note of tajop-yajof: The finance team signed off on a budget of $77.6 million for Project Pramir.

### Item 7.3 — Gateway Rate Limiting

Verify that all plugins registered with the Tollgate internal API gateway declare a rate-limit tier in their manifest. Plugins without a tier default to 10 req/s and will be flagged. External authors must confirm limits before each release window. Exceptions require written approval from the accountable owner, whose full name follows.

approver of tawip-bagap = Holdor Silath

DeployBot in the Hollowpine chat workspace stops posting status updates when the CI webhook queue backs up past 500 events. Symptoms: users ask "is deploy done?" and get silence. Check queue depth first; drain with the replay script if stuck. Do not restart the bot—it loses cursor position and double-posts. Escalate to the Orlet pipeline team if drain fails twice. Reference the trace token directly below when escalating.

trace token, yajef-bajeg: htk3_b5d